Transaction 20908f916534cee384b7343dc301fe4128c325051478758834530e6241c87be7
1 Input
2 Outputs
- 20908f916534cee384b7343dc301fe4128c325051478758834530e6241c87be7:0
- 20908f916534cee384b7343dc301fe4128c325051478758834530e6241c87be7:1
value 1416148
address 15JsF2dGwk61vGMUjvD6CiqKy6pCKkiU95
value 1745318661
address 13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v